Question
- the mass of a neutron is about 1.67493×10⁻²⁷ kg. the mass of a proton is about 1.67262×10⁻²⁷ kg. explain which is heavier.
Step1: Compare the coefficients
The coefficient of the mass of the neutron is $1.67493$ and for the proton is $1.67262$. Since $1.67493>1.67262$ and the exponents of 10 are the same ($10^{- 27}$ for both), the mass with the larger coefficient is heavier.
